About Donald R. Latner

Donald R. Latner is a scholar working on Virology, Epidemiology and Infectious Diseases, having authored 21 papers that have together received 661 indexed citations. Recurring topics across this work include Virology and Viral Diseases (10 papers), Respiratory viral infections research (7 papers) and Poxvirus research and outbreaks (5 papers). The work is most often cited by research in Virology (113 citations), Immunology (393 citations) and Health (62 citations). Donald R. Latner has collaborated with scholars based in United States, China and Japan. Frequent co-authors include Rafi Ahmed, Lilin Ye, Rama Akondy, Smita S. Iyer, J. Scott Hale, Ben Youngblood, Tuoqi Wu, Carole J. Hickman, Richard Condit and Marcia McGrew. Their work appears in journals such as Proceedings of the National Academy of Sciences, Immunity and Journal of Virology.
